Abstract

As argued in this paper, a decision support system based on data mining and knowledge discovery is an important factor in improving productivity and yield. The proposed decision support system consists of a neural network model and an inference system based on fuzzy logic. First, the product results are predicted by the neural network model constructed by the quality index of the products that represent the quality of the etching process. And the quality indexes are classified according to and expert’s knowledge. Finally, the product conditions are estimated by the fuzzy inference system using the rules extracted from the classified patterns. We employed data mining and intelligent techniques to find the best condition for the etching process. The proposed decision support system is efficient and easy to be implemented for process management based on an expert’s knowledge.
